    The season 2003,

    The F2003-GA was named after the deceased Fiat-CEO, Gianni Agnelli, the F2003-GA is the forty ninth single-seater built by Ferrari to compete in the Formula 1 World Championship. The basic design concept is unchanged from that of the F2002. Attention has been paid to optimizing aerodynamic efficiency in addition to further lowering the car’s centre of gravity. All areas of the car have been completely redesigned in an effort to get the maximum performance out of the new 052 engine and the Bridgestone tires.
    At its first outing, Michael Schumacher drove the F2003-GA to a lap record on the Scuderia's test track, Fiorano.

    Maranello, 7th February 2003, the Press presentation of the new F2003GA was done by
    Montezemolo and Todt. Uncovering the F2003GA was performed by Schumacher, Barrichello, Badoer and Massa.

    March 9,2003 Australian GP, Melbourne
    Bad season start for Ferrari, Schumacher started on intermediate tires. Wrong choice made by Ferrari. Result was fourth place.

    March 23, 2003 Malaysian GP, Sepang
    After Melbourne, this was another poor weekend for Ferrari. In Sepang Barrichello saved Ferraris face by placing second place.
    April 6, 2003 Brazilian GP, Sao Paulo
    It rained at the start and the race ran in a heavy downpour. Both Ferraris did not make the podium, Schumacher crashed, Barrichello having fuel problems.

    April 20, 2003 San Marino GP, Imola
    It was a very tragic weekend for the Schumacher brothers, they received a call from the Hospital in Germany, there beloved mother has just past away.
    It was a huge emotional wrench for Michael and Ralf Schumacher. Even though Michael was in emotional grief, he still was able to win the San Marino GP.
    Ferrari was still using last years F2002 do to engine reliability.
    Model shown is a Quattro Ruotine36
    and a set by BBR-EX09 with a Schumacher figure hand-made in California.

    May 4, 2003 Spanish GP, Barcelona
    The Scuderia’s new F2003GA was not puss*footing around on its official grand prix debut. Michael Schumacher wins in the new car, taking a second consecutive victory.
    Model shown is a BBR-BG244.

    May 18, 2003 Austrian GP, Spielberg
    Michael Schumacher pulled off another stunning exploit at the Austrian GP.
    He won the Grand Prix, even though his car caught fire during his first pit stop. The incident cost him 20 seconds, but Michael remained calm in the cockpit while the mechanics put out the flames.

    June 1, 2003 Monaco GP, Monte Carlo
    There was no joy to be had at Ferrari. Schumacher 3rd and Barrichello 8th place.

    June 15, 2003 Canadian GP, Montreal
    In Montreal, Michael Schumacher took his fourth GP win of the season.
    Barrichello came in fifth place.
    Model shown is a BBR-BG245, and my built Tameo F2003GA version.

    June 29, 2003 European GP, Nürburgring
    Montoya and Schumacher engaged in a merciless battle again, which ended up Michael being in fifth place.
    July 6, 2003 French GP, Magny-Cours
    Schumacher finished third. There was a serious malaise in the Scuderia camp, were the Bridgestone tires were being blamed for the poor performance.

    July 20, 2003 British GP, Silverstone
    Barrichello took the hat trick. Pole position, fastest lap and winning the GP.
    Model/set shown is BBR-EX10 with self painted Denizen figures.

    August 3, 2003 German GP, Hockenheim
    Michael Schumacher would have finished second in the German GP, but a puncture with only four laps to go. Todt was saying, “This has been the hardest and most disappointing race of the season”.

    August 24, 2003 Hungarian GP, Budapest
    Crisis at Ferrari, Schumacher only eight place. Ferrari were having big problem with the Bridgestone tires.

    September 14, 2003 Italian GP, Monza
    After five races without a win, Schumacher was back in the winners circle. For Michael after so many barren races, this victory came as a big relief.
    Model shown is my built Tameo F2003GA

    September 28, 2003 US GP, Indianapolis
    Having won the US GP, Michael Schumacher now only needed one point to take his sixth world championship title.

    October 12, 2003Japanese GP, Suzuka
    For Ferrari, it was a total triumph as the team picked up the Constructors title for a fifth consecutive year. Even though, Schumacher finished only in eight place, but that one point he received, notched up his sixth title, setting up a new outright record.
    Winner in Suzuka was Barrichello.
    Models shown is my built Tameo open version with Denizen figure Schumacher and engineer. Also a BBR-EX11 set with Schumacher figure.

    This concludes the season 2003, for Michael Schumacher it was a very difficult year, but he was able to clinch his sixth World Champion title.
